IP address 37.128.129.252 lookup, whois and location finder

IP address  37.128.129.252
37.128.129.252  United Kingdom
IPv4
37.128.129.252
Memset Ltd
Memset Ltd TV-B
37.128.129.0 - 37.128.129.255
Europe/London (UTC0)
United Kingdom 
London, City of
London
51.514198303223, -0.093099996447563
Show
37.128.129.252  Great Britain
IPv4
37.128.129.252
Memset Limited
Memset Ltd
37.128.129.0 - 37.128.129.255
Europe/London (UTC0) ISP | ORG
Great Britain  ISP | ORG
Surrey ISP | ORG
Cranleigh ISP | ORG
51.1201, -0.5321
Show